Autonomous Metadata Enrichment and Categorization Agents

In the high-velocity M&E sector, manual metadata entry is a significant bottleneck that delays content discoverability and monetization. For a national operator like Prime Focus Technologies, scaling operations requires moving beyond human-in-the-loop tagging for massive content libraries. High-volume libraries face significant latency in searchability, impacting downstream revenue. Automating this process ensures consistent taxonomy application across global studios, reducing the operational burden on creative teams while ensuring that high-value assets are indexed in real-time, meeting the rigorous demands of global broadcasters and streaming platforms.

Up to 40% reduction in manual tagging timeIndustry Media Operations Analysis
The agent utilizes computer vision and natural language processing to ingest raw video files, extracting scene-level metadata, identifying entities, and mapping them to existing CLEAR ERP schemas. It interfaces directly with the asset management module, automatically updating records without human intervention. The agent triggers quality assurance workflows only when confidence scores fall below a pre-defined threshold, ensuring high accuracy while allowing human operators to focus on exception handling rather than repetitive data entry.

Intelligent Content Distribution and Transcoding Orchestration

Managing diverse technical specifications for global distribution is a complex, error-prone task. Broadcasters and studios require precise adherence to varying regional delivery standards. Manual orchestration leads to technical rejections and delivery delays, which are costly in a competitive market. By automating the transcoding and quality control (QC) validation process, PFT can ensure seamless delivery across disparate platforms, minimizing the risk of distribution failures and reducing the operational overhead associated with multi-format content delivery requirements.

25% improvement in delivery throughputBroadcast Engineering Standards Report
An autonomous agent monitors distribution queues, automatically selecting the optimal transcoding profile based on destination platform requirements. It performs automated QC checks to verify file integrity, audio levels, and subtitle synchronization. If technical errors are detected, the agent routes the asset to the appropriate technical specialist with a detailed report, otherwise, it proceeds to push the content to the designated delivery endpoint, providing real-time status updates to the client dashboard.

Predictive Resource Allocation for Cloud Media Services

Cloud infrastructure costs represent a significant portion of operational expenditure for media technology firms. Unpredictable spikes in content processing demand can lead to either resource under-utilization or service degradation. Effective scaling is critical for maintaining margins while ensuring high service levels for global clients. Predictive agents allow PFT to optimize their cloud footprint, aligning compute capacity with actual demand patterns, thereby reducing waste and ensuring that service performance remains consistent during peak traffic periods.

15-20% decrease in cloud infrastructure spendCloud Financial Management (FinOps) Benchmarks
The agent analyzes historical usage patterns and real-time ingest volume to forecast compute requirements. It dynamically adjusts cloud resource allocation within the CLEAR ERP environment, scaling up during high-demand ingest periods and scaling down during lulls. By integrating with cloud provider APIs, the agent manages spot instance utilization for non-critical background tasks, significantly lowering costs without impacting the performance of time-sensitive client deliveries.

Automated Rights and Compliance Verification Agents

Rights management is a critical regulatory and financial concern in the M&E industry. Mismanagement of content rights can lead to significant legal liabilities and revenue leakage. For a firm serving global studios, ensuring that every asset is correctly licensed for specific territories and windows is paramount. Automating the verification of rights metadata against contractual obligations reduces human error and ensures compliance with global licensing agreements, protecting both PFT and its clients from potential litigation or contract disputes.

30% reduction in rights compliance errorsMedia Legal & Compliance Review
The agent cross-references content metadata against the rights management database to verify licensing status before any distribution action is taken. It flags potential conflicts or expired rights, preventing unauthorized distribution. The agent generates automated compliance reports for clients, providing an audit trail for every asset. If a rights conflict is identified, the agent automatically pauses the distribution workflow and alerts the legal team, ensuring that all actions remain within the bounds of contractual agreements.

AI-Driven Client Support and Technical Troubleshooting

Maintaining high service levels for global clients requires 24/7 technical support. However, scaling human support teams is costly and difficult to manage across time zones. Providing rapid, accurate responses to technical queries within the CLEAR ERP suite is essential for client retention. AI agents can handle tier-one support queries, providing immediate assistance and reducing the volume of tickets reaching human engineers, thereby improving response times and overall client satisfaction metrics.

50% reduction in support ticket resolution timeIT Service Management (ITSM) Standards
The agent acts as an intelligent layer over the support portal, utilizing a knowledge base of technical documentation and historical ticket data to resolve common issues. It can guide users through configuration steps within the CLEAR ERP suite, troubleshoot common ingest errors, and provide status updates on ongoing processes. When a request requires human intervention, the agent collects all necessary diagnostic data and routes the ticket to the appropriate subject matter expert, significantly accelerating the resolution process.
